Radio and optical observations of the high-luminosity radio galaxy 0831 + 557 are presented. MERLIN and VLBI maps, ranging in resolution from 1.7 arcsec to 15 milliarcsec, reveal low-brightness, steep-spectrum emission of overall extent 11 arcsec, and a compact core, with two components separated by 160 milliarcsec each exhibiting a spectral peak. These components combine with the extended emission to give an overall radio spectrum which is that between 178 MHz and 2.7 GHz. The optical appearance and spectrum of 0831 + 557, however, show little trace of a non-thermal continuum nor the broad emission lines normally associated with such flat-spectrum radio sources. Some properties of the source can be accounted for within the framework of relativistic beaming models but others point to it being an intrinsically unusuall object. It may be a member of the clas of compact VLBI doubles.
